Kansai businesses seek opportunities in HCM City

Representatives from twenty businesses from Kansai , Japan paid a three-day visit to Ho Chi Minh City in an effort to seek business opportunities in the country’s largest city.

In a meeting with Chairman of the municipal People’s Committee Le Hoang Quan on March 10, Takeo Obayashi, head of the delegation and also Chairman of the Obayashi Corp., said that the Japanese businesses want to work with the city in the field of human resource training and urban development planning.

Quan said HCM City is in great need of good human resources as it is shifting to hi-tech industries, adding that the urban planning and infrastructure in the city are still weak.

As a result, boosting the development of infrastructure for economic growth is a top priority, for which the city is calling for investment, he said.

The municipal authorities are willing to create favourable conditions for Japanese investors, affirmed Quan while speaking highly of Japanese-invested projects in HCM City .

Quan also lauded efforts Obayashi has made in the East-West Corridor project, which includes the building of Thu Thiem tunnel across the Saigon River. The tunnel is reportedly the first of its kind in Vietnam and will be the largest in Southeast Asia./.
